1. Battery capability (mAh)
Battery capability, measured in milliampere-hours (mAh), denotes {the electrical} cost a charging case for the iPhone 14 Professional Max can retailer and subsequently ship to the machine. The next mAh score signifies a better quantity of vitality obtainable, translating to an extended interval throughout which the case can provide energy to the cellphone, extending its operational use past its inside battery’s capabilities. As an illustration, a case with a 4800 mAh score theoretically doubles the battery lifetime of the iPhone 14 Professional Max beneath comparable utilization situations, impacting person productiveness and leisure with out reliance on conventional energy retailers.
The mAh score instantly impacts the charging case’s bodily dimensions and weight. Circumstances with bigger battery capacities are typically bulkier and heavier because of the elevated dimension and density of the battery cells. This tradeoff between prolonged battery life and portability is a vital consideration for shoppers. Producers try to mitigate this with developments in battery expertise, enabling larger vitality density in smaller kind elements, however bodily constraints stay a limiting issue. Moreover, the precise usable capability might differ from the marketed mAh resulting from inside circuit inefficiencies and voltage conversion losses.
Efficient analysis of the battery capability necessitates a transparent understanding of particular person energy consumption patterns. Demanding functions like video recording, gaming, and GPS navigation deplete battery energy quickly. Customers anticipating heavy reliance on these features profit disproportionately from larger capability charging circumstances. Nonetheless, it is usually important to correlate capability with charging effectivity and case dimensions, enabling an knowledgeable determination balancing prolonged use with sensible issues for on a regular basis carry and dealing with.
2. Case materials
The fabric composition of a charging case for the iPhone 14 Professional Max instantly influences its protecting capabilities, thermal administration properties, weight, and aesthetic attraction. The collection of supplies is a important engineering determination, impacting each the useful efficiency and perceived worth of the product. Polycarbonate, thermoplastic polyurethane (TPU), and aluminum alloys are generally employed, every providing distinct benefits and downsides. A polycarbonate shell offers rigidity and influence resistance, safeguarding the iPhone towards drops and collisions. TPU affords flexibility and shock absorption, usually used together with polycarbonate for a dual-layer development. Aluminum alloys improve structural integrity and warmth dissipation, contributing to a premium really feel and aesthetic.
The selection of case materials has a tangible impact on the charging case’s capability to dissipate warmth generated throughout each machine utilization and charging. Insufficient thermal administration can result in overheating, doubtlessly affecting the iPhone 14 Professional Max’s efficiency and longevity, in addition to the charging case’s built-in battery. Aluminum, with its superior thermal conductivity, is commonly integrated into designs the place warmth mitigation is a precedence. Conversely, sure plastics might insulate the machine, exacerbating thermal points. The fabric additionally influences the charging case’s weight and bulk; aluminum affords a stability of energy and weight, whereas polycarbonate is mostly lighter however might require a thicker profile for equal safety. The floor end of the fabric additionally performs a task in grip and resistance to scratches and fingerprints.
In conclusion, the fabric composition represents a vital design consideration in charging circumstances for the iPhone 14 Professional Max, reflecting a fancy interaction of safety, thermal administration, aesthetics, and ergonomics. Understanding the properties of various supplies allows knowledgeable buying selections that align with particular person wants and priorities. Circumstances prioritizing ruggedness and influence resistance might favor dual-layer constructions with polycarbonate and TPU, whereas these emphasizing thermal administration and a premium aesthetic might go for aluminum-based designs. Cautious consideration of those elements contributes to a passable person expertise and extended machine lifespan.

4. Charging pace
Charging pace, regarding charging circumstances for the iPhone 14 Professional Max, denotes the speed at which the case replenishes its inside battery and the speed at which it, in flip, recharges the iPhone itself. This parameter instantly influences the person’s expertise, dictating the downtime required to revive energy to each the case and the machine. Insufficient charging speeds can negate the comfort supplied by a supplemental energy supply.
-
Enter Charging Charge
The enter charging fee specifies the ability the charging case can settle for from an exterior supply, sometimes a wall adapter or USB port. Measured in Watts (W), the next enter wattage reduces the time wanted to completely recharge the case’s inside battery. Circumstances with slower enter charges require considerably longer intervals to succeed in full capability, doubtlessly limiting their availability when wanted. For instance, a case supporting 18W Energy Supply (PD) will cost considerably sooner than one restricted to 5W, particularly with higher-capacity batteries.
-
Output Charging Charge
The output charging fee dictates the pace at which the charging case can ship energy to the iPhone 14 Professional Max. That is additionally measured in Watts and influences how rapidly the cellphone’s battery is replenished. A case with the next output wattage will recharge the iPhone sooner, mirroring the efficiency of a devoted wall charger. Decrease output charges end in extended charging occasions, diminishing the sensible profit of getting a charging case available. Protocols equivalent to USB Energy Supply (USB-PD) and Fast Cost (QC) can considerably enhance output charging speeds.
-
Move-By way of Charging
Move-through charging functionality permits the simultaneous charging of each the charging case and the iPhone 14 Professional Max when related to an influence supply. The charging case acts as an middleman, routing energy to the cellphone whereas additionally replenishing its personal battery. Efficient pass-through charging prioritizes the iPhone, guaranteeing it receives adequate energy, however the total charging pace could also be affected, because the obtainable energy is split between the 2 units. Circumstances missing optimized pass-through charging might cost the iPhone very slowly or under no circumstances till the case itself reaches a sure cost degree.
-
Wi-fi Charging Compatibility
Some charging circumstances assist wi-fi charging, providing a substitute for wired connections for each enter and output. The charging pace in wi-fi situations is mostly decrease than wired charging, influenced by elements such because the Qi wi-fi charging customary supported by the case and the wattage output of the wi-fi charging pad. Wi-fi charging introduces comfort however usually entails an extended charging length in comparison with wired options. The effectivity of wi-fi energy switch additionally impacts the general charging pace, with some vitality misplaced as warmth through the course of.
In abstract, the charging pace of a charging case for the iPhone 14 Professional Max is a multifaceted attribute depending on enter and output energy capabilities, pass-through charging effectivity, and wi-fi charging compatibility. Sooner charging speeds improve person comfort and make sure the availability of supplemental energy when wanted. Shoppers ought to contemplate these elements when choosing a charging case, prioritizing fashions that provide a stability of pace and effectivity tailor-made to their particular person utilization patterns.

8. Warmth dissipation
Elevated working temperatures characterize a big problem for charging circumstances designed for the iPhone 14 Professional Max. The charging course of, each for the case’s inside battery and when delivering energy to the iPhone, generates warmth. Confinement inside a case, significantly these constructed from insulating supplies, can exacerbate this situation, resulting in diminished battery efficiency, accelerated degradation, and potential security hazards. Insufficient warmth dissipation instantly impacts the longevity and effectivity of each the charging case and the iPhone’s battery. For instance, extended operation at excessive temperatures can completely cut back the battery capability of both machine, necessitating earlier substitute. Moreover, overheating can set off thermal throttling inside the iPhone, limiting processing pace and affecting total efficiency.
Efficient warmth dissipation methods are subsequently essential within the design of those equipment. Supplies with excessive thermal conductivity, equivalent to aluminum alloys, are sometimes integrated to facilitate warmth switch away from the battery and inside circuitry. Strategically positioned vents or openings within the case can promote airflow, aiding in convective warmth switch. Some producers make use of thermal pads or conductive adhesives to boost warmth switch between the battery and the case’s exterior. These design selections instantly affect the case’s capability to keep up secure working temperatures and forestall thermal injury. An actual-world instance entails circumstances using graphite warmth spreaders, demonstrating improved thermal administration in comparison with these relying solely on plastic enclosures.
In the end, warmth dissipation is an indispensable part of well-designed charging circumstances for the iPhone 14 Professional Max. Addressing this facet ensures optimum efficiency, extends the lifespan of each the case and the iPhone, and minimizes the chance of thermal-related points. Ignoring warmth dissipation considerations can result in lowered battery life, compromised efficiency, and potential security hazards, highlighting the sensible significance of prioritizing thermal administration within the design and collection of these equipment.
9. Security certifications
The presence of security certifications on charging circumstances for the iPhone 14 Professional Max signifies adherence to acknowledged requirements designed to guard customers and their units from potential hazards. These certifications signify {that a} product has undergone testing and meets specified security standards, guaranteeing a baseline degree of high quality and reliability.
-
UL (Underwriters Laboratories) Certification
UL certification denotes {that a} product has been examined by Underwriters Laboratories, a good security group, to confirm its compliance with established security requirements. UL-certified charging circumstances for the iPhone 14 Professional Max have undergone rigorous testing to make sure safety towards electrical shock, hearth hazards, and different potential dangers. This certification mark assures shoppers that the product meets acknowledged security necessities, mitigating potential hurt related to substandard or counterfeit merchandise.
-
CE (Conformit Europenne) Marking
CE marking signifies {that a} product conforms to relevant European Union directives regarding well being, security, and environmental safety. Charging circumstances bearing the CE mark meet important necessities associated to electrical security, electromagnetic compatibility (EMC), and restricted substances (RoHS). This marking permits the product to be legally offered inside the European Financial Space (EEA), signifying adherence to European security requirements.
-
FCC (Federal Communications Fee) Compliance
FCC compliance signifies {that a} charging case meets the necessities established by the Federal Communications Fee in the USA, primarily regarding electromagnetic interference (EMI). FCC-compliant charging circumstances are designed to reduce interference with different digital units and be sure that their operation doesn’t exceed established limits for radio frequency emissions. This compliance reduces the chance of disrupting communication alerts and ensures compatibility with different digital gear.
-
RoHS (Restriction of Hazardous Substances) Compliance
RoHS compliance restricts the usage of particular hazardous supplies in digital merchandise, together with lead, mercury, cadmium, hexavalent chromium, polybrominated biphenyls (PBBs), and polybrominated diphenyl ethers (PBDEs). Charging circumstances that adjust to RoHS directives are free from these restricted substances, decreasing the environmental influence and minimizing potential well being dangers related to publicity to those hazardous supplies. This compliance demonstrates a dedication to environmentally accountable manufacturing practices.
In conclusion, security certifications present invaluable assurances relating to the protection and reliability of charging circumstances for the iPhone 14 Professional Max. Shoppers ought to prioritize merchandise bearing acknowledged certifications, equivalent to UL, CE, FCC, and RoHS, to reduce potential dangers and guarantee a secure person expertise. These certifications characterize a dedication to assembly established security requirements, providing elevated safety for each the person and their machine.
